package org.springframework.web.reactive.result.method.annotation;
import java.util.Optional;
import org.springframework.beans.factory.config.ConfigurableBeanFactory;
import org.springframework.core.MethodParameter;
import org.springframework.core.ReactiveAdapterRegistry;
import org.springframework.http.HttpCookie;
import org.springframework.web.bind.annotation.CookieValue;
import org.springframework.web.server.ServerWebExchange;
import org.springframework.web.server.ServerWebInputException;
/**
* Resolve method arguments annotated with {@code @CookieValue}.
*
* <p>An {@code @CookieValue} is a named value that is resolved from a cookie.
* It has a required flag and a default value to fall back on when the cookie
* does not exist.
*
* @author Rossen Stoyanchev
* @since 5.0
*/
public class CookieValueMethodArgumentResolver extends AbstractNamedValueSyncArgumentResolver {
/**
* @param factory a bean factory to use for resolving ${...}
* placeholder and #{...} SpEL expressions in default values;
* or {@code null} if default values are not expected to contain expressions
* @param registry for checking reactive type wrappers
*/
public CookieValueMethodArgumentResolver(ConfigurableBeanFactory factory, ReactiveAdapterRegistry registry) {
super(factory, registry);
}
@Override
public boolean supportsParameter(MethodParameter param) {
return checkAnnotatedParamNoReactiveWrapper(param, CookieValue.class, (annot, type) -> true);
}
@Override
protected NamedValueInfo createNamedValueInfo(MethodParameter parameter) {
CookieValue annotation = parameter.getParameterAnnotation(CookieValue.class);
return new CookieValueNamedValueInfo(annotation);
}
@Override
protected Optional<Object> resolveNamedValue(String name, MethodParameter parameter, ServerWebExchange exchange) {
HttpCookie cookie = exchange.getRequest().getCookies().getFirst(name);
Class<?> paramType = parameter.getNestedParameterType();
if (HttpCookie.class.isAssignableFrom(paramType)) {
return Optional.ofNullable(cookie);
}
else if (cookie != null) {
return Optional.ofNullable(cookie.getValue());
}
else {
return Optional.empty();
}
}
@Override
protected void handleMissingValue(String name, MethodParameter parameter) {
String type = parameter.getNestedParameterType().getSimpleName();
String reason = "Missing cookie '" + name + "' for method parameter of type " + type;
throw new ServerWebInputException(reason, parameter);
}
private static class CookieValueNamedValueInfo extends NamedValueInfo {
private CookieValueNamedValueInfo(CookieValue annotation) {
super(annotation.name(), annotation.required(), annotation.defaultValue());
}
}
}
